Be very careful before ordering from…
Be very careful before ordering from this company.
I placed an order on 23 April for £59.99, believing it was a one-time purchase. There was no clear indication during checkout that I was signing up for an annual subscription.
Two days later, I was charged an additional £119.
Only after this charge did I realise I had been enrolled into a membership, which was not made sufficiently clear at the time of purchase.
I contacted them immediately within their stated 48-hour refund window, as their own policy says customers may be eligible for a full refund. However, I have not received any response within their advertised 24-hour timeframe.
After reading other reviews, it seems this is a recurring issue.
I have now had to raise a dispute with my bank.
Proceed with caution.

AVOID AT ALL COSTS …
From the earliest point of order to now trying to get someone to refund the extra £119 they stole by charging me for something I did not ask or want. So I placed an order for some wine. At no point did it say this was a membership club. So a week later and I’m still waiting for my wine to be sent. The app says out of stock for 4 wks but they took my £75 Then they took a further £119 without my knowledge or agreement. Then to cancel their subscription they send you a link to another company called unsubby who charge £9.95 to unsubscribe So far it’s been a total rip off and I have had to contact my bank and PayPal to instigate refunds. I would avoid this company at all costs because it will cost you
